Udostępnij za pośrednictwem


Datasets - Update Direct Query Refresh Schedule In Group

Aktualizacje harmonogram odświeżania określonego zestawu danych DirectQuery lub LiveConnection z określonego obszaru roboczego.

Żądanie powinno zawierać zestaw dni i godziny lub prawidłową częstotliwość, ale nie obie. Jeśli wybierzesz zestaw dni bez określenia jakichkolwiek godzin, usługa Power BI będzie używać domyślnego pojedynczego czasu dziennie. Ustawienie częstotliwości spowoduje automatyczne zastąpienie ustawień dni i godzin.

Uprawnienia

  • Użytkownik musi być właścicielem zestawu danych.
  • To wywołanie interfejsu API może być wywoływane przez profil jednostki usługi. Aby uzyskać więcej informacji, zobacz: Profile jednostki usługi w Power BI Embedded.

Wymagany zakres

Dataset.ReadWrite.All

PATCH https://api.powerbi.com/v1.0/myorg/groups/{groupId}/datasets/{datasetId}/directQueryRefreshSchedule

Parametry identyfikatora URI

Nazwa W Wymagane Typ Opis
datasetId
path True

string

Identyfikator zestawu danych

groupId
path True

string

uuid

Identyfikator obszaru roboczego

Treść żądania

Nazwa Wymagane Typ Opis
value True

DirectQueryRefreshSchedule

Obiekt zawierający szczegóły harmonogramu odświeżania dla trybu DirectQuery lub LiveConnection

Odpowiedzi

Nazwa Typ Opis
200 OK

OK

Przykłady

Set a days and times based schedule example
Set a frequency based schedule example
Update the times of an existing days and times based schedule example

Set a days and times based schedule example

Sample Request

PATCH https://api.powerbi.com/v1.0/myorg/groups/f089354e-8366-4e18-aea3-4cb4a3a50b48/datasets/cfafbeb1-8037-4d0c-896e-a46fb27ff229/directQueryRefreshSchedule
{
  "value": {
    "days": [
      "Sunday",
      "Tuesday",
      "Friday",
      "Saturday"
    ],
    "times": [
      "07:00",
      "11:30",
      "16:00",
      "23:30"
    ],
    "localTimeZoneId": "UTC"
  }
}

Sample Response

Set a frequency based schedule example

Sample Request

PATCH https://api.powerbi.com/v1.0/myorg/groups/f089354e-8366-4e18-aea3-4cb4a3a50b48/datasets/cfafbeb1-8037-4d0c-896e-a46fb27ff229/directQueryRefreshSchedule
{
  "value": {
    "frequency": 30
  }
}

Sample Response

Update the times of an existing days and times based schedule example

Sample Request

PATCH https://api.powerbi.com/v1.0/myorg/groups/f089354e-8366-4e18-aea3-4cb4a3a50b48/datasets/cfafbeb1-8037-4d0c-896e-a46fb27ff229/directQueryRefreshSchedule
{
  "value": {
    "times": [
      "07:00",
      "16:30",
      "23:30"
    ]
  }
}

Sample Response

Definicje

Nazwa Opis
days

Dni, w których należy wykonać odświeżanie

DirectQueryRefreshSchedule

Harmonogram odświeżania usługi Power BI dla trybu DirectQuery lub LiveConnection, określając częstotliwość lub kombinację dni i godzin.

DirectQueryRefreshScheduleRequest

Żądanie harmonogramu odświeżania usługi Power BI dla trybu DirectQuery lub LiveConnection

days

Dni, w których należy wykonać odświeżanie

Nazwa Typ Opis
Friday

string

Monday

string

Saturday

string

Sunday

string

Thursday

string

Tuesday

string

Wednesday

string

DirectQueryRefreshSchedule

Harmonogram odświeżania usługi Power BI dla trybu DirectQuery lub LiveConnection, określając częstotliwość lub kombinację dni i godzin.

Nazwa Typ Opis
days

days[]

Dni, w których należy wykonać odświeżanie

frequency

integer

Interwał w minutach między kolejnymi odświeżeniami. Obsługiwane wartości to 15, 30, 60, 120 i 180.

localTimeZoneId

string

Identyfikator strefy czasowej do użycia. Aby uzyskać więcej informacji, zobacz Informacje o strefie czasowej

times

string[]

Czasy dnia do wykonania odświeżania

DirectQueryRefreshScheduleRequest

Żądanie harmonogramu odświeżania usługi Power BI dla trybu DirectQuery lub LiveConnection

Nazwa Typ Opis
value

DirectQueryRefreshSchedule

Obiekt zawierający szczegóły harmonogramu odświeżania dla trybu DirectQuery lub LiveConnection